Overview of Риабал

Property Description
Active ingredient Prifinium Bromide
Form Tablets (Film-Coated), Oral Solution (Syrup)
Pharmacological Class Antimuscarinic agent / Antispasmodic
General Purpose Relief from internal spasms and cramping
Origin Synthetic (Quaternary ammonium compound)

Core Identity and Pharmacological Classification

Риабал is a monotherapy preparation distinguished by the active ingredient Prifinium Bromide, a synthetic quaternary ammonium compound. It is formally classified as an Antimuscarinic agent, positioning it within the functional category of Antispasmodic medicines. This classification reflects its role in modulating smooth muscle activity. This pharmacological identity reflects that the drug is engineered to target specific neural receptors, a mechanism recognized for reducing involuntary contractions.

Composition and Differentiating Forms

As a single-ingredient product, Риабал relies exclusively on Prifinium Bromide for its therapeutic effect. The drug is supplied for the oral route of administration in two distinct dosage forms: standard film-coated tablets and a palatable oral solution (or syrup). The liquid formulation provides a differentiating feature, particularly valuable for pediatric patient groups or individuals who have difficulty swallowing solids, thereby offering flexible administration to manage acute spastic conditions.

General Purpose: Targeted Relief

The general purpose of Риабал is to mitigate the pain and discomfort stemming from internal muscle hyperactivity. Its mechanism involves inducing Targeted Muscle Relaxation by acting as a muscarinic receptor antagonist, a strategy that leads to a reliable reduction of smooth muscle contractility in the gastrointestinal tract. The preparation is used to manage symptoms related to smooth muscle spasm by relaxing spastic smooth muscle contractions. The drug is typically employed when relief from cramping and tightness due to involuntary muscle activity is required.

What side effects are possible with Риабал?

Possible side effects and safety information

The official safety profile for Риабал (Prifinium Bromide) is structured around adverse reactions that are primarily classified as rare by regulatory authorities. These effects are grouped according to the body system affected, reflecting the antimuscarinic properties of the active ingredient.

Classification of Adverse Reactions

Adverse reactions documented in official product information are grouped by the physiological system or organ class affected. Reactions classified as rare include effects on the gastrointestinal system, such as dry mouth, constipations, and nausea. Effects on the nervous system include headache and asthenia, while the cardiovascular system may experience tachycardia, hypertension, and hot flash.

Other rare effects include accommodation disorder and blurred vision affecting the visual system, and urinary retention related to the renal and urinary system. The potential for impairment of the ability to drive a vehicle or operate heavy machinery is noted due to the possibility of adverse effects like dizziness and headache.

Hypersensitivity and Serious Safety Notes

The use of Prifinium Bromide carries a documented risk of hypersensitivity reactions. Allergic manifestations such as angioedema, urticaria, hyperemia, and itching can develop in susceptible patients. For individuals with a known hypersensitivity, the regulatory safety warnings specifically highlight the risk of anaphylactic shock.

Safety Considerations for Specific Populations

Official safety data emphasizes that certain populations require extra care or caution. These groups include pregnant and breastfeeding women, for whom the medication requires extra precaution. Very old patients are also noted as a population where an exacerbation of side effects may occur.

Overdose and Emergency Response

The official regulatory profile for Prifinium Bromide (Риабал) overdose describes manifestations as an exaggeration of its established anticholinergic effects. Documented clinical signs include dry mouth, blurred vision, urinary retention, constipation, hot flash, nausea, and headache. These manifestations indicate the need for immediate medical assessment.

The regulatory documents confirm that overdose carries the risk of severe outcomes affecting physiological systems. These serious manifestations include tachycardia (rapid heartbeat), hypertension (high blood pressure), and the potential for a severe allergic reaction such as angioedema. These severe outcomes are the primary triggers for mandated emergency action.

Emergency Actions Mandated by Regulators

In the event of a suspected overdose of Риабал, official government guidance requires the patient to seek immediate medical attention. The patient must go to the emergency department of the closest hospital or nursing home immediately. This is required regardless of the current severity of the symptoms due to the risk of the documented cardiovascular and allergic outcomes.

Management is defined as symptomatic and supportive treatment. Furthermore, a mandatory procedural instruction is to bring the medicine box, container, or label with the patient to the emergency facility to assist healthcare providers with the necessary product information. This approach is adopted as no specific antidote is officially documented in the prescribing information.

Eligibility and Restrictions for Use

Eligibility Map: Who can and cannot use Риабал — Official Regulatory Information

This section details the eligibility and non-eligibility rules for Prifinium Bromide, strictly based on official government-approved labeling.


Eligibility Scope

Populations for whom use is allowed:

  • Adults
  • Elderly patients (use is permitted, but may require special precautions)
  • Pediatric population (use is established for infants starting under 3 months old and up)

Populations for whom use is contraindicated:

  • Patients with known Hypersensitivity to the active ingredient or its components.
  • Patients with Glaucoma or high intraocular pressure.
  • Obstructive gastrointestinal conditions.
  • Conditions leading to absolute non-eligibility include Acute urinary retention and Degree III prostatic hypertrophy.

Condition-specific eligibility rules:

  • Caution required for patients with Renal impairment, Hepatic impairment, Cardiovascular conditions (e.g., arrhythmia), Hyperthyroidism, or Ulcerative colitis.

Pregnancy and lactation eligibility status:

  • Pregnancy: Use is restricted and is generally not recommended due to insufficient human data, requiring strict medical supervision.
  • Lactation: Use is restricted and requires strict medical supervision as it is unknown whether the drug is excreted in breast milk.

Eligibility Classifications (High-Level)

Eligibility severity classification: Contraindicated (absolute non-eligibility) and Use with Caution (conditional use).

Connection to the overall eligibility profile: Official regulatory documents define absolute non-eligibility through contraindications such as Hypersensitivity and conditions that preclude safe use, including Glaucoma and Obstructive gastrointestinal conditions. Conditional use requires special caution for patients with conditions like Renal impairment or certain Cardiovascular conditions. Use is permitted across the pediatric population but is strictly restricted during Pregnancy and Lactation.

What should I know about interactions with other medicines?

Interactions with other medicines and products

This section summarizes the officially documented interactions for Riabal (Prifinium Bromide) as described in governmental regulatory labeling. This information is purely descriptive and should not be used as a substitute for professional medical advice.


Pharmacodynamic Potentiation

Prifinium Bromide's action is subject to potentiation when taken concomitantly with certain medications, implying an amplified clinical or side effect profile. This pharmacodynamic interaction is explicitly documented for several drug classes:

  • Tricyclic Antidepressants (TCAs)
  • Phenothiazines
  • Monoamine Oxidase Inhibitors (MAOs)
  • Hypnotics

The simultaneous use with these agents requires professional evaluation due to the potential for increased effects of Riabal.


Alcohol and Substance Interactions

Official labeling includes specific constraints regarding co-ingestion with alcohol. Alcohol consumption may intensify the central nervous system effects of the medicine, specifically drowsiness. Patients are advised against consuming alcoholic beverages while undergoing treatment to mitigate this risk.


Pharmacokinetic and Timing Considerations

The regulatory documents do not provide specific details on pharmacokinetic interactions involving CYP enzymes or drug transporters (e.g., P-gp). Furthermore, there are no explicit instructions in the labeling requiring the separation of Riabal doses by a specific time interval when co-administered with interacting substances.

Mechanism of Action

Риабал, which contains prifinium bromide, functions as a quaternary ammonium antimuscarinic agent. Its primary biological targets are the muscarinic acetylcholine receptors (mAChRs) located predominantly on the smooth muscle cells of the digestive and urinary tracts, as well as on various exocrine glands.

Prifinium bromide acts as a non-selective antagonist at these receptors, competitively blocking the binding of the endogenous neurotransmitter, acetylcholine (ACh). This competitive inhibition prevents the downstream cellular signaling cascade typically initiated by ACh binding, which involves G-protein-coupled receptor activation and a subsequent increase in intracellular calcium ion (Ca^2+) concentration within the smooth muscle myocyte. The suppression of the Ca^2+-dependent contractile process results in the inhibition of smooth muscle hyperkinesia and a systemic reduction of motility in the gastrointestinal and genitourinary systems. This action concurrently modulates exocrine glandular function, leading to a decrease in secretions.

Dosage and Administration Information

How Риабал (Prifinium Bromide) is Used

Administration of Риабал is strictly by the oral route, available in both 30 mg film-coated tablets and an oral solution (syrup). The usage pattern is characterized by parameters regarding dosage, frequency, and duration.


Dosing and Administration Frequency

For adults, the typical oral dose ranges from 30 mg to 60 mg of Prifinium Bromide, which is usually administered three times daily. In instances of acute, severe spasm or colic, a single higher dose of up to 90 mg may be used to address the episode. Treatment is generally structured as a short-term course, often lasting between 7 and 15 days.


Administration Specifics

Tablets may be taken with or between meals, providing flexibility in the three-times-daily schedule. The oral solution is primarily intended for pediatric patients and can be ingested pure or diluted in a small amount of liquid, such as water or juice. When administering the solution to children, a graduated pipette must be used to ensure the precise volume is measured, as pediatric dosing is strictly based on age or body weight. For example, standard regimens involve administration every six to eight hours for infants and children. The precise measurement ensures adherence to the required volume-per-kilogram or age-based schedule.

Recent Clinical Evidence

Research evidence / Overview of studies for Риабал


Evidence for Use in Irritable Bowel Syndrome (IBS)

Research was studied for use in Irritable Bowel Syndrome (IBS) and primarily relies on short-term Randomized Controlled Trials (RCTs) and comprehensive meta-analyses that evaluate the broader class of antispasmodic medicines. These studies were evaluated in adult populations who have IBS, particularly those with conditions characterized by fluctuating or episodic manifestations. The outcomes monitored included global assessments of symptom status and changes in the severity and frequency of abdominal pain, which are outcomes related to physical discomfort. Findings describe patterns observed in the studies, and some trials reported that the patient-reported outcomes describing perceived discomfort were observed in some studies to show patterns of change during the short observation period.

However, the evidence quality varies across studies, as some of the foundational trials are older and involved modest sample sizes. Because the follow-up durations were limited (typically 12 weeks or less), long-term effects are not fully established regarding how sustained any observed symptomatic differences may be. Research is ongoing to provide a more current view.


Studies on General Gastrointestinal and Biliary Spasms

Research was studied for use in general gastrointestinal hypermotility and biliary spasms, and the evidence is derived from regulatory summaries and specific, targeted clinical trials. These studies explored outcomes describing episodic or acute changes during periods of heightened symptom activity. The research examined objective physiological outcomes monitoring physiological strain or stress, such as muscle pressure readings within the digestive tract, alongside assessments of pain severity reported by patients.

Certainty remains low for these uses because there is a paucity of modern, large-scale RCTs that specifically isolate these conditions from IBS. The existing evidence is limited, and its application is sometimes based on information derived from settings with varying symptom burdens. The research highlights that the available data are still emerging for this specific research scenario.


Evidence in Specific Patient Populations

The regulatory-cited research for Prifinium Bromide includes formulations, such as the oral solution, that are applied in studies examining patient-reported experiences in pediatric and adolescent patients. This suggests that some studies were evaluated in patient groups spanning various ages in the context of conditions characterized by fluctuating or episodic manifestations. However, detailed subgroup findings are uncertain and data for certain groups remain insufficient. The results apply only to the populations studied in those limited trials.


What Is Still Uncertain About Prifinium Bromide Research

The evidence landscape, as assessed by systematic reviews of antispasmodic agents, contains several areas where further research may be beneficial. One key limitation is that sample sizes were modest in several of the individual trials for this specific drug. Furthermore, comparative evidence is lacking—meaning there are few direct comparisons against all other modern antispasmodics. The long-term effects are not fully established because most studies were observed in short timeframes. Therefore, the evidence is limited in providing a complete picture of the drug's role in the long-term management of chronic conditions.

Frequently Asked Questions (FAQ)

Common questions about Риабал (FAQ)

Q: Should I take the Riabal tablet with food or on an empty stomach?

According to the official product information for Riabal tablets, they may be taken either with or between meals. The labeling states that the tablets are intended for oral use under these administration conditions.

Q: What is the specific dosage of the oral solution for children?

Official regulatory documents indicate that the oral solution is dosed specifically based on a child's body weight. The exact volume, measured using a graduated pipette, and the frequency are part of the prescribed regimen as detailed in the regulatory product information.

Q: How should I dispose of expired Riabal?

Regulatory guidance and official documents state that expired or unused medicine must not be disposed of in the sewer system or general household waste. Disposal should follow local regulations for pharmaceutical waste, which may include drug take-back programs at pharmacies or specific collection points.

Q: What is the difference between the oral solution and the tablet?

Both the tablet and the oral solution contain the same active ingredient, Prifinium Bromide. The key difference lies in the formulation: the tablets are film-coated for standard oral use, while the oral solution is a palatable syrup intended primarily for children or for individuals who have difficulty swallowing solids. The inactive ingredients (excipients), such as the presence of sucrose, also differ between the two forms.

Q: Is it safe to drive after taking Riabal?

Official safety documents caution that if a patient experiences adverse effects such as drowsiness or dizziness while taking Riabal, their ability to drive a vehicle or operate heavy machinery may be impaired. The potential for these effects means caution is advised before performing tasks that require full attention.

Q: What kind of pain is Prifinium Bromide used for?

Prifinium Bromide is indicated for pain that results from spasms and excessive movement (hypermotility) of the gastrointestinal tract. It is also used for pain associated with spasms of the biliary tract (affecting the gallbladder and bile ducts) and the urinary tract. The drug works by relaxing the smooth muscles in these areas to ease cramping.

How should Риабал be stored and disposed of?

How to Store and Dispose of Риабал?

The storage conditions for Риабал (Prifinium Bromide) are defined by official regulatory labeling to ensure product stability. The required storage temperatures vary by formulation:

  • Tablets: Must be stored in a dry place between 15 C and 25 C.
  • Oral Solution (Syrup): Must be stored at a temperature below 30 C.

Both forms must be kept in a dry place and protected from light and moisture. The medicine's shelf life is dependent on adherence to these labeled conditions. As a mandatory requirement, the product must be stored out of the sight and reach of children.

For disposal, unused or expired Риабал must not be discharged to sewer systems or the environment and should be discarded according to local regulations for pharmaceutical waste.
